Emily Russell
Bio: Following her debut as director/cinematographer of the feature 'How To Fix Radios', a low-budget indie film which screened at festivals globally, Russell has devoted herself to travel, horsemanship, and filmmaking. Currently she is in pre-production on a documentary film set to release in 2024
Born: Tue, Feb 11 2003
Birthplace: Ontario,Canada
Emily Russell is 21 years old